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
360939 62040 5631
5076 77314 29198763778
5076 77314 29198763778
5645 20 20776 1852 0437123
All about undefined
Interested in learning more?
5076 77314 29198763778
5645 20 20776 1852 0437123
See more
587 801 57
68 5404391512 7237857
See more
581889035 0812905 04
991 05 93901 88954 5524095584
See more